DNSSEC in Private DNS Ecosystems: Securing Internal Domains Without Public DS Publication

DNSSEC in Private DNS Ecosystems: Securing Internal Domains Without Public DS Publication

April 23, 2026 · dnssec

Introduction: DNSSEC in private DNS ecosystems isn’t just a smaller version of public DNSSEC

For many organizations, the security value of DNSSEC is clear: end-to-end trust in the DNS, cryptographic validation of responses, and protection against cache poisoning or spoofed answers. Yet the deployment story changes substantially when you’re dealing with private or split-horizon DNS—zones that aren’t publicly delegated to the root and aren’t necessarily resolvable by every resolver on the internet. In these contexts, the traditional public model of publishing DS records at the parent zone to establish a chain of trust from the root outward doesn’t always apply. Consequently, operational decisions around signing, DS publication, and validation must be tailored to the trust boundaries, resolver capabilities, and performance constraints of the private network. This article presents a focused view on how to approach DNSSEC in private DNS ecosystems—what to do, what to avoid, and how to think about key management and validation in an internal world where external DS publication may not be feasible or desirable. Expert insight: in practice, many organizations successfully use internal trust anchors and validated internal resolvers to achieve DNSSEC benefits without exposing private DS data to the public DNS system. However, this comes with tradeoffs in cross-border delegation, visibility, and auditing. Limitations and context: private DNSSEC implementations often depend on vendor capabilities and the degree of isolation in the network; see the sections below for concrete patterns and caveats.

Before we dive in, it’s worth noting that the private DNS ecosystems described here span cloud-provider private zones, corporate networks with split-horizon DNS, and on-premises resolvers that enforce DNSSEC validation locally. Several managed platforms explicitly differentiate between private zones and public zones when it comes to DNSSEC support, which has direct implications for how you design signing, DS publication, and trust anchors. For example, major cloud providers vary in their DNSSEC support for private zones, making architectural choices critical from the outset. Private zones and DNSSEC support can differ by platform, and the implications cascade into key management and validation strategies. (cloud.google.com)

Understanding the private DNS DNSSEC challenge

DNSSEC’s core objective is to provide a verifiable chain of trust for DNS responses. In a public, internet-facing domain, this chain ends at the root, with DS records published in parent zones to link the child zone’s DNSKEY to the global trust anchor set. In private DNS ecosystems, several deviations occur:

  • No universal parent zone for DS publication: Private zones may not expose DS records to the public DNS hierarchy, meaning the conventional chain of trust from root to TLD can be partial or effectively local. This is a common scenario in cloud private zones and enterprise networks. (cloud.google.com)
  • Trust anchors distributed internally: Instead of relying on a public root trust anchor, organizations often maintain internal trust anchors on their resolvers, or use CDS/CDNSKEY mechanisms within a private context. Internal trust anchoring is a practical approach when external DS publication isn’t available or desired. (learn.microsoft.com)
  • Resolver capabilities and distribution matters: Private resolvers may be deployed across cloud VPCs or on-premises networks with varying support for DNSSEC validation. Some platforms explicitly note that private zones do not support DNSSEC in certain configurations, which forces different architectural choices. (cloud.google.com)

These realities mean private DNS DNSSEC deployments should be anchored in concrete topology decisions, with explicit considerations for validation scope, key management, and operational resilience. ICANN’s general explanation of DNSSEC underlines that enabling DNSSEC validation requires deliberate configuration at both the signing authority and the recursive resolver. In private contexts, you translate that principle into an internal deployment model rather than a public delegation. (icann.org)

Deployment patterns: four archetypes for internal DNSSEC

Below are four practical patterns that organizations commonly adopt when DNSSEC is applied inside private or split-horizon DNS environments. We describe each pattern’s structure, typical use-cases, and the trade-offs in terms of security, complexity, and maintenance. A concise decision guide is included after the patterns to help you pick among them.

  • pattern A — Internal resolver with private zones and no external DS publication
    • Structure: Private zones signed internally; DNSKEYs are kept on internal resolvers; no DS records are propagated to the public root/TLD.
    • Use-case: Highly isolated environments where all clients and resolvers are private to the organization.
    • Trade-offs: Strong internal validation; no external chain-of-trust reference; auditing can be more self-contained; challenges arise if any cross-boundary delegation is ever required.
  • pattern B — Split-horizon DNS with local validation and selective DS publication
    • Structure: Internal zones are signed; some subdomains publish DS records (or CDS/CDNSKEY equivalents) in internal or private parent zones to enable partial delegation within a controlled hierarchy.
    • Use-case: Organizations that need internal validation but anticipate limited external exposure or want to enable internal trust distribution among a subset of services.
    • Trade-offs: More complex key management; enables some degree of external compatibility while keeping sensitive zones private.
  • pattern C — Cloud-hosted private resolvers with private zones and internal trust anchors
    • Structure: Private DNS resolvers provided by cloud platforms; internal zones signed; trust anchors installed into recursively validating resolvers; DS publication is managed per internal policy (often not exposed publicly).
    • Use-case: Enterprises migrating to cloud-native networks but needing DNSSEC validation for internal traffic and services.
    • Trade-offs: You gain resilience and scalability; you must align with provider capabilities (some clouds’ private zones may have limited DNSSEC support). (cloud.google.com)
  • pattern D — Private zones with CDS/CDNSKEY-driven updates and offline DS management
    • Structure: Use CDS/CDNSKEY-based workflows within internal DNS control planes to replicate the DS/validation state where permissible, often synchronized with internal PKI or automation tooling.
    • Use-case: Large portfolios or managed IT environments where automation is essential for key rollover and DS updates, but external DS publication remains out-of-scope.
    • Trade-offs: Higher automation potential; requires disciplined change control and tooling to avoid misconfigurations.

Decision guide: if your private DNS system is entirely isolated, patterns A or D are frequently simplest to execute with strong internal controls. If you anticipate cross-boundary service exposure or inter-provider collaboration, pattern B or C may be warranted. A practical way to shape your decision is to map your trust boundary, asset criticality, and the expected path of DNS queries across your network.

Note on external constraints: some cloud providers explicitly state that their private zones do not support DNSSEC in certain configurations, which can push organizations toward internal-only validation or hybrid approaches. For example, some private zones in public cloud environments are not DNSSEC-enabled by default, and enabling DNSSEC validation on private resolvers often requires careful alignment with the provider’s guidance. (cloud.google.com)

Key management and signing strategies for internal zones

At the heart of DNSSEC is the management of keys—the zone signing keys (ZSKs) and key signing keys (KSKs). In private DNS ecosystems, how you manage keys and publish DS data (or the equivalent CDS/CDNSKEY records) determines how robustly you can validate responses inside your boundary and how you respond to key rollovers. The core concepts include:

  • Internal signing and trust anchors: You can opt to sign internal zones and maintain trust anchors within your resolver fleet, enabling validation without public DS publication. This approach is aligned with private resolver deployments described by major cloud and enterprise guidance. (learn.microsoft.com)
  • DS vs CDS/CDNSKEY in private contexts: In public DNS, DS records link a child zone to its parent; in private contexts, CDS/CDNSKEY-like mechanisms or internal trust anchors may fulfill a similar role within the private hierarchy. The exact mechanism depends on the platform and governance model. (learn.microsoft.com)
  • Key rollover discipline: Regular rollover of ZSKs and KSKs is essential, but the workflow differs in private environments. For internal workflows, consider two-phase updates to avoid trust gaps. RFC-based guidance remains applicable for the cryptographic and operational sequence, even if the publication destination is internal. (nist.gov)
  • Automation considerations: CDS/CDNSKEY-based updates and internal automation can streamline rollover processes, but require robust change-control and testing to prevent transient validation failures. See the guidance on automated DS/CDS workflows in professional DNSSEC tooling literature. (isc.mirrorservice.org)

Expert insight: successful internal DNSSEC programs often center on a clear minimum viable trust boundary and a stable internal trust anchor distribution. When you can validate locally without external DS publication, you gain control and resilience, but you must invest in consistent key management and resolver synchronization. A practical approach is to separate signing operations from DNS record publishing and to automate the propagation of trust state to all validating resolvers.

Operational considerations and common pitfalls

Deploying DNSSEC in private DNS ecosystems introduces a set of operational realities that aren’t always front-and-center in public deployments. Here are the most important considerations and typical missteps to avoid.

  • Platform capabilities and limitations: Not all private DNS offerings support DNSSEC equally. Some clouds explicitly state that private zones don’t support DNSSEC, which means you may need an internal validation layer or alternative delegation strategy. Validate platform capabilities early in the design. (cloud.google.com)
  • Internal trust anchor distribution: If you rely on internal trust anchors, ensure that every validating resolver has the correct anchor data and that anchors are kept synchronized across failover zones. Inconsistent anchors lead to validation failures. (learn.microsoft.com)
  • Monitoring, auditing, and visibility: Private DNSSEC deployments benefit from telemetry dashboards and regular health checks, but you must keep visibility within your boundary. External validation signals aren’t always available, so internal telemetry becomes critical.
  • Resolver behavior and client impact: Some environments will experience SERVFAIL responses if a zone is mis-signed or if a KSK rollover is in-flight. This underscores the need for test zones and staged rollouts before broad deployment. Regional and cross-region considerations matter for reliability in cloud contexts. (docs.aws.amazon.com)
  • DoH/DoT interplay and privacy considerations: While DNSSEC provides integrity, the transport protocol (DoH/DoT) and privacy implications must be evaluated in the context of private networks, especially if internal queries traverse external networks. The DoH/DoT interplay is a broader topic with privacy and performance implications for private deployments. (learn.microsoft.com)

Common mistakes include attempting to sign internal zones while leaving their parent (or equivalent internal parent) unsigned, or trying to publish DS data to public roots for private zones that never reach the public DNS hierarchy. Both situations can create confusing validation results and operational outages. A careful, staged approach—sign, validate, publish only where appropriate, and monitor—helps avoid these pitfalls. For guidance on DNSSEC operational practices, see the established RFC-based and NIST-informed resources referenced in this article. (nist.gov)

Practical framework: how to implement DNSSEC in a private DNS ecosystem

The following framework is designed to be actionable for teams operating internal DNS across on-premises, cloud, or hybrid environments. It emphasizes iterative validation and automation while acknowledging the unique constraints of private zones.

  • Step 1 — Define the boundary and trust model: Map which resolvers validate, which zones are signed, and whether any DS data is published to an internal or external parent. Document the expected failure modes and recovery procedures.
  • Step 2 — Choose a deployment pattern: Decide among internal-only validation (Pattern A), partial DS publication (Pattern B), cloud-resolver scenarios (Pattern C), or CDS/CDNSKEY-driven automation (Pattern D). Align with platform capabilities and business needs. (cloud.google.com)
  • Step 3 — Establish signing and key management policies: Determine ZSK/KSK lifetimes, rollover cadence, and where keys are stored. Decide whether you will maintain internal trust anchors or leverage CDS/CDNSKEY workflows for internal zones. (learn.microsoft.com)
  • Step 4 — Implement validation and monitoring: Deploy or configure internal resolvers to perform DNSSEC validation against the chosen trust anchors. Set up health checks that correlate validation status with domain performance across the internal network.
  • Step 5 — Test, validate, and iterate: Use a staging environment to test key rollovers, DS/CDNSKEY updates, and resolver failover scenarios. Validate end-user experiences and capture any anomalies for remediation. (isc.mirrorservice.org)

Operational note: when working across cloud and on-prem environments, consult provider-specific guidance for DNSSEC behavior in private zones. For example, Route 53’s approach to DNSSEC validation in private resolvers emphasizes the need to align with private zone configurations, while Azure and Google Cloud provide complementary guidance on DNSSEC and trust anchors in private contexts. (docs.aws.amazon.com)

LimitationS and common mistakes: what to be aware of

Even with a robust internal DNSSEC program, private DNS ecosystems have limitations compared to public deployments. The most important caveats include:

  • Not all private zones support DNSSEC equally: Some platforms explicitly note limitations or lack of DNSSEC support in private zones, which can constrain deployment choices. Plan for these gaps in your architecture. (cloud.google.com)
  • Internal trust anchors require discipline: If trust anchors drift out of sync across resolvers, you’ll see validation failures or NXDOMAIN-like responses that are hard to diagnose without centralized telemetry.
  • Auditing and governance can be more challenging: External visibility into internal DNSSEC operations can be limited, necessitating rigorous internal controls, change management, and documentation.

Limitations aside, private DNSSEC deployments can deliver meaningful security gains by ensuring internal domains are validated consistently while keeping private data within organizational boundaries. The general DNSSEC principles remain the same, but the operational model must be adapted to private infrastructure realities and vendor capabilities. For further foundational reading, ICANN’s overview explains the broader purpose and importance of DNSSEC in the public sphere, which informs how private deployments should be planned in alignment with the broader DNS ecosystem. (icann.org)

Expert insights and practical caveats

Expert insight: A mature private DNSSEC program often treats DS publication as a governance decision rather than a default, focusing instead on internal trust anchors and rigorous validation across internal resolvers. This reduces exposure to public DS management complexity while preserving the integrity of internal responses. However, the downside is that internal validation becomes highly dependent on internal process discipline and cross-team coordination—getting key rotation and anchor distribution right is critical to avoid disruption during rollover windows. (learn.microsoft.com)

Limitation you should acknowledge: private DNSSEC is not a universal replacement for public DNSSEC. If some services eventually require public exposure or cross-provider delegation, you’ll need a hybrid approach that accounts for DS publication in the public hierarchy, as well as agreed-upon trust anchors and validation policies for internal resolvers. Consulting platform-specific guidance early in the design phase can prevent misconfigurations and service outages. (cloud.google.com)

Conclusion: a principled, privacy-conscious path to DNSSEC in private zones

DNSSEC remains a powerful mechanism for ensuring the integrity of DNS responses. In private DNS ecosystems, the journey requires a tailored approach that respects trust boundaries, platform capabilities, and operational realities. By choosing a deployment pattern that fits your boundary conditions, establishing robust internal trust anchors, and implementing a disciplined key management and monitoring program, you can realize the benefits of DNSSEC without compromising private data or introducing avoidable complexity. As you plan, keep in mind the practical constraints highlighted by cloud providers and industry guidance, and build a phased rollout with clear rollback procedures so that validation gaps never surprise your users. For teams managing portfolios of domains and looking for a data-driven way to inventory and benchmark their assets, consider using a structured inventory approach—our partner WebAtla offers a landscape of domains by TLDs and other classifications to inform governance and risk planning as you scale your DNS security program. List of domains by TLDs and pricing can provide a practical context for prioritizing DNSSEC readiness alongside overall domain strategy.

More DNSSEC help

Browse insights or validate your DNSSEC chain.

Insights library